Chapter 7 Bankruptcy
The most common type of consumer bankruptcy, Chapter 7 is typically preferred for those who qualify, because it usually offers complete debt relief. Chapter 7 bankruptcy relief usually includes:
- Eliminating credit card balances and unsecured debts
- Stopping creditor harassment
- Ending/preventing wage garnishments
- Preventing you from future lawsuits/judgments
Who can file Chapter 7?
Individuals and businesses who are consumed by and are unable to pay debts – giving you a clean slate.
Discharge under Chapter 7: A debtors relieves most, or all, past debts excluding back child support and student loans. In some Chapter 7 cases, a trustee collects certain “non-exempt” assets in which to pay creditors. Most Chapter 7 cases involves little or no assets outside those exempt from this provision.
